The intent of the C standard is that fmod(x,y)be exactly (mathematically; to infinite precision) equal to x-n*yfor some integer nsuch that the result has the same sign as xand magnitude less than abs(y). In the CPython and PyPy3 implementations, the C/CFFI versions of the decimal module integrate the high speed libmpdec library for arbitrary precision correctly rounded decimal floating point arithmetic 1. libmpdec uses Karatsuba multiplication for medium-sized numbers and the Number Theoretic Transform for very large numbers.
